Webtyrant, Greek tyrannos, a cruel and oppressive ruler or, in ancient Greece, a ruler who seized power unconstitutionally or inherited such power. In the 10th and 9th centuries bce, monarchy was the usual form of government in the Greek states. The aristocratic regimes that replaced monarchy were by the 7th century bce themselves unpopular. WebDec 8, 2024 · Greece. Nobility. During the Byzantine years, the noble class formed a small percent of Greece’s population. The kings rewarded persons who performed heroic deeds or notable achievements, or who held prominent positions in government, by granting them a noble title. The Ancient Greeks did not like the … is andhra pradesh a city in indiaWebMar 20, 2024 · In Ancient Greek society, Aristocracy was a form of government as the aristocrats were seen as the “best”. The concept where a council of famous citizens held power was commonly used and contrasted with “direct monarchy” in which an individual king (Macedon) or kings (Sparta) held power.
